Steps to reproduce:

# uname -a
Linux localhost 3.18.140-lineageos-gb8f4525 #1 SMP PREEMPT Sat Jan 25 09:30:25 UTC 2020 aarch64
# cat /data/data/org.mozilla.fennec_fdroid/files/mozilla/mpsrd54o.default/user.js
user_pref("browser.zoom.full", true);
#

Actual results:

about:config in Firefox Fennec shows browser.zoom.full to be false even after setting it to true in user.js.

Expected results:

browser.zoom.full should have been set to true as specified in user.js

Firefox for Android is feature frozen.
